Course Content

• Environmental Justice and Ecocriticism
• Narratives of Nature: Literature and the Environment
• Environmental Philosophy: Key Concepts and Debates (ethics, sustainability)
• The Anthropocene and its Literary Representations
• Indigenous Environmental Knowledge and Worldviews
• Climate Change Fiction and Non-Fiction: Representations and Responses
• Environmental Policy and its Rhetorical Construction
• Ecofeminism and the Representation of Nature
